In printing terms, "HB" typically refers to the hardness and blackness of a pencil, with HB being a medium grade that balances hardness and softness. However, in the context of printing, it may also denote "half-tone black," which relates to the shading and tonal quality in printed images. It's important to clarify the specific context to understand its precise meaning.
